Manila archbishop calls for Oratio Imperata amid corruption
MANILA, Philippines — Cardinal Jose Advincula, archbishop of Manila, has instructed churches in the entire archdiocese to mandate the praying of Oratio Imperata, or an obligatory prayer for the “cleansing and healing of our nation” amid the corruption in the country.
